Welcome to the SPS BLOG

Spatial planning and strategy is a chair in the Department of Urbanism of the Faculty of Architecture and the Built Environment of the Delft University of Technology. We are concerned with knowledge about the formulation, implementation and evaluation of strategic and urban planning tools - visions, strategies, plans and programmes.

New paper by Pablo Muñoz Unceta, Birgit Hausleitner and Marcin Dąbrowski on socio-spatial segregation in the Global South.

New paper by Pablo Muñoz Unceta, Birgit Hausleitner and Marcin Dąbrowski on socio-spatial segregation in the Global South.

New paper co-authored by Pablo Muñoz Unceta, Birgit Hausleitner and Marcin Dąbrowski has just been published in Urban Planning open access journal. Please have a look: https://www.cogitatiopress.com/urbanplanning/article/view/3047  The paper builds on Pablo’s brilliant EMU graduation thesis and focuses on socio-spatial segregation in Lima. Two journal papers in Built Environment

Two journal papers in Built Environment

A special issue of Built Environment (Vol. 43, No. 2) published in July 2017, edited by Ceren Sezer and Matej Nikšič, was dedicated to Public Space and Urban Justice.
